It's been about four years since I last looked at computers. I can't believe how much they have changed. Now, you can buy an all in one computer. It has a flat screen with the computer as part of it. No more big tower hard drive. Of course, you can still get the flat screen with a big tower hard drive. The days of the big, bulky monitor are behind us.
I spent a whole day, with my family, going from store to store. We looked at all different sizes of computers and hardrives and all in one computers. The first store we went to was Best Buy. I fell in love with the all in one HP computer. The flat screen was a touch screen and it was big. Not bulky big, just wide screened. The price? Hold onto your socks: $1,000. The rest of the computers at the store did not have a touch screen, so we went on to the next store. Because my son communicates using our touch screen computer at home, we have to have a touch screen monitor.
The next store was Staples. We found a flat screen (half the size as the one at Best Buy) and a separate hard drive tower. Total cost: $600. This was a much better price. We ended up leaving the store without it. Why? Because none of the sales staff acknowledged us. My husband told me later that, if they had come over and asked if we needed help, we would have bought it.
The rest of the day was more of the same. We tried Target, but all though they have a computer department, they didn't actually sell computers. Office Max only had a few computers to look at. We found another Best Buy in a different town. The same computer I drooled at earlier for $ 1000 was $1299 at this one.
At the end of the day, we ended up with nothing. Hopefully, next weekend we will go back to Staples and buy the $600 computer with touch screen and separate hard drive. Will I be happy with it? Yes, but not as happy as the bigger one I saw at Best Buy.
